Most patients with MVID have mutations in myosin Vb that cause defects in recycling of apical vesicles. In 2008, the faulty gene causing most cases of microvillus atrophy was identified as the MYOB5 gene. The pseudopods are increased by pituitary TSH, and they phagocytize a portion of adjacent colloid by endocytosis. Negative feedback control of thyroid hormone secretion is accomplished by the coordinated response of the adenohypophysis and certain hypothalamic nuclei to circulating and local tissue levels of T3. Microvillus inclusion disease (MVID) is a disorder of intestinal epithelial differentiation characterized by life-threatening intractable diarrhea. In a small percentage of cases, diarrhea starts later in life, between 1 and 3 months (late-onset microvillus atrophy). Transmission electron microscopy demonstrates shortening or absence of apical microvilli, pathognomonic microvillus inclusions in mature enterocytes and subapical accumulation of periodic acid-Schiff-positive granules or vesicles confirming diagnosis.
